As President Donald Trump navigates the complex geopolitics surrounding Russia-Ukraine tensions, his stance remains pivotal in shaping international responses. Trump's reluctance to impose sanctions against Russia, despite increasing pressure, draws significant attention, especially considering his disappointed remarks about Putin's actions in Ukraine. The potential recognition of Crimea as Russian, described as a grave mistake by former Ambassador Chalyi, further complicates U.S. foreign policy. Meanwhile, Trump's attempts to negotiate peace and his frustration over Putin's aggressions highlight the intricate balance of diplomacy he must maintain. Additionally, European leaders eye contingency plans, preparing for possibilities where U.S. support might waver under Trump's leadership.
